Modern finance functions increasingly depend on data analytics to improve forecasting, performance evaluation, risk management, reporting, and strategic decision-making. Traditional spreadsheet-based approaches can become inefficient when organizations manage large, complex, or frequently changing financial datasets. Financial Data Analytics with Python provides a structured and practical approach to using programming for more efficient and sophisticated financial analysis. Participants learn essential programming concepts while applying them directly to financial datasets and business problems. The course covers data preparation, exploration, financial calculations, statistical analysis, visualization, forecasting, and analytical automation. It also demonstrates how financial professionals can use structured data workflows to reduce repetitive tasks and improve reporting consistency. Participants develop techniques for interpreting trends, comparing performance, identifying anomalies, evaluating scenarios, and communicating results through effective analytical outputs. Practical exercises connect technical concepts with realistic finance applications including budgeting, profitability analysis, cash flow analysis, forecasting, and risk assessment. The program ultimately enables finance professionals to use data analytics as a practical tool for stronger financial insight, efficiency, and evidence-based decision-making.
